How do I get my captured and edited movie back to
a VHS tape.

WindowsXP Home
Windows MovieMaker 2.0
Dazzle DVC 80 or 150 Analog Video Capture Card via USB

I do this in two steps - in "Finish Movie" select "Send to
DV Camera" and this records the edited movie onto your
camera tape. Then plug the camera into your VCR and play
the movie in the camera whilst recording onto your full-
size VHS tape.
I have always assumed this is the way to do it, and it
works!
